01 · Definition
Use the right term before evaluating the claim.
Thermo-aspen is aspen whose wood properties have been permanently modified with controlled heat and steam. The generic process begins at a minimum modification temperature of 160°C, while the exact schedule and resulting performance remain product-specific.
Working definition synthesized from the ThermoWood® Handbook 2025, p. 4, and Thermory Sauna Materials Catalogue 2026, p. 6.
Aspen
The tree and raw wood. “Thermo” does not create a new species.
Thermally modified timber
The standards-language category for timber permanently changed with heat and steam.
ThermoWood®
A protected name for products made by association members under an audited quality-control system.
Medium thermo-aspen
A manufacturer’s treatment and end-use description. Read it with that maker’s current documents.
STS4, STEP, KYTE, VIRE
Profiles determine shadow line, thickness, installed coverage, fastening detail, and quantity.
Source note: the International ThermoWood Association explicitly distinguishes the generic term “thermally modified timber” from its registered ThermoWood® mark. The mark is not a generic synonym.
02 · Quality test
Brown is a color result, not a quality certificate.
A serious comparison asks what was controlled and what evidence follows the board. Species, source material, cross-section, starting moisture, time, temperature, steam or pressure, monitoring, cooling, and conditioning can all change the outcome.
- 01Identify the producer and process.
“Thermo” by itself does not identify who modified the wood or how repeatability is checked.
- 02Confirm the species and intended application.
A sauna-interior aspen panel should not inherit exterior, structural, or pest claims from another species or treatment class.
- 03Ask for the current technical document.
Use the product sheet, declaration, tested classification, profile drawing, and installation guide that match the exact item.
- 04Check installed geometry, not the nickname.
Nominal “1×4” and “1×5” names do not tell you covering width after tongues, grooves, and reliefs overlap.
- 05Approve a physical sample, then inspect the lot.
A sample establishes direction, not a guarantee of identical color across natural boards or future production batches.
- 06Keep limitations beside the benefits.
Real thermo-aspen can dent, change tone, emit a characteristic scent, and lose mechanical strength as treatment intensity rises.

03 · Claim boundaries
What common language does and does not prove.
| Claim or label | Reasonable meaning | Evidence to request | What it does not prove |
|---|---|---|---|
| Thermally modified | Heat and steam permanently changed the wood. | Producer, process declaration, species, intended use. | A universal performance grade or equal quality among producers. |
| ThermoWood® | A registered process and audited quality system. | Association membership and valid product documentation. | That every generic thermo product may use the name. |
| No added chemicals | The modification itself uses heat and steam rather than an added preservative. | Manufacturer process statement; separate finish documentation. | That a later wax, oil, paint, adhesive, or coating is absent. |
| Dimensionally stable | Reduced equilibrium moisture response and less swelling/shrinkage than comparable untreated wood. | Species, treatment class, test method, product data. | Zero movement, waterproofing, or permission to omit ventilation details. |
| Sauna suitable | The exact part is documented for a hot-room use such as cladding or bench surfacing. | Application listing, section drawing, install and care guide. | Structural capacity or suitability for every wall, floor, or exterior use. |
| Durable | A documented improvement for a defined exposure and treatment class. | Use class, species-specific testing, assembly and maintenance conditions. | Rot-proof, mold-proof, termite-proof, or maintenance-free performance. |
| Fire performance | The exact product or assembly achieved a named tested classification. | Current test or declaration matching product and installation. | That thermal modification alone makes wood fire-resistant. |
| Brown through-color | Heat changed color through the cross-section rather than only staining the face. | Cut sample plus process and product documents. | Complete modification, uniform tone, or quality by darkness. |
04 · Open coverage data
Estimate from installed covering width.
The table below transcribes the June 2026 Thermory catalogue dimensions for the five thermo-aspen profiles represented on this site, then applies transparent unit conversions. The calculations are ours; the millimeter dimensions and covering widths are manufacturer data.
For 100 ft² of STS4 1×4 at 80 mm covering width and 10% loss: 100 × 12 ÷ 3.1496 × 1.10 = 419 linear feet.
| Profile | Board dimensions | Installed cover | Linear-foot factor | Courses on 8 ft | 100 ft² + 10% |
|---|---|---|---|---|---|
| STS4 1×4 | 15 × 90 mm | 80 mm / 3.15 in | 3.81 lf/ft² | 31 | 419 lf |
| STS4 1×5 | 15 × 120 mm | 110 mm / 4.33 in | 2.77 lf/ft² | 23 | 305 lf |
| STEP 5/4×3 | 27 × 64 mm | 56 mm / 2.20 in | 5.44 lf/ft² | 44 | 599 lf |
| KYTE 1×4 | 15 × 87 mm | 80 mm / 3.15 in | 3.81 lf/ft² | 31 | 419 lf |
| VIRE 1×4 | 15 × 89 mm | 79 mm / 3.11 in | 3.86 lf/ft² | 31 | 424 lf |
Use the factor as a first pass, not a cut list.
Net area should remove openings that truly replace cladding. A final takeoff must also resolve orientation, stock lengths, joints, corners, selective color matching, ceiling direction, usable offcuts, bundle rounding, and the guide’s approximate 5–10% material-loss range.
“Courses on 8 ft” is the ceiling of 96 inches divided by installed covering width. It is useful for wall-row checks; it does not include top, bottom, or assembly-specific gaps.
05 · Field checklist
Translate material quality into a durable installation.
Acclimate and inspect
Store packages flat and supported in the installation room under the guide’s stated conditions. Confirm damage, quantity, shade, and profile before sawing or treating.
Finish wet work
Complete painting, tiling, and other wet operations first. Install structural bench support behind the future paneling; finish cladding must not carry bench weight.
Preserve the air path
Use straight battens at least 20 × 45 mm, perpendicular to the panel direction, at 400 mm recommended spacing and no more than 600 mm, so air can move behind the full lining.
Top down, tongue up
Install from top to bottom with tongue up and groove down. Fix from the groove side and circle adjacent walls row by row to align the corners.
Use stainless clips
The current guide recommends a staple gun and stainless-steel clips. Set depth without crushing the profile; finishing nails are not suitable for fixing the wall panels.
Confirm the finish system
Thermory recommends a breathable protector and sauna-appropriate treatment. The surface must be clean and dry, and the finish manufacturer must approve sauna conditions.
Wipe, ventilate, dry
Use a clean damp cloth rather than running water, remove wet textiles, avoid pooling, and allow the room to dry. Thermory recommends at least a 30-minute drying cycle with the vent open.
Clean and inspect
Clean touch, wall, and ceiling surfaces; renew the approved treatment; inspect bench fastenings and supports; and carefully sand the full board length where a stain requires it.
These checkpoints are condensed from the current Thermory Sauna Wall Panels Installation and Maintenance Guide, pp. 2–7. Read the complete document before installation.
